The algebra of strand splitting. I. A braided version of Thompson’s group V
We construct a braided version BV of Thompson’s group V that surjects onto V . The group V is the third of three well known groups F , T and V created by Thompson in the 1960s that have been heavily studied since. متن کاملEffects of Strand Lay Direction and Crossing Angle on Tribological Behavior of Winding Hoist Rope
Friction and wear behavior exists between hoisting ropes that are wound around the drums of a multi-layer winding hoist. It decreases the service life of ropes and threatens mine safety. In this research, a series of experiments were conducted using a self-made test rig to study the effects of the strand lay direction and crossing angle on the winding rope's tribological behavior. متن کاملA geometric construction determines all permissible strand arrangements of sandwich proteins.
For a large class of proteins called sandwich-like proteins (SPs), the secondary structures consist of two beta-sheets packed face-to-face, with each beta-sheet consisting typically of three to five beta-strands.
